In Santa Cruz de Tenerife, a woman sustained a minor neck injury and two garbage containers were damaged in a traffic accident at the intersection of Volcán de las Arenas and La Brega streets.

On Monday afternoon in Santa Cruz de Tenerife, in the La Gallega area, two cars collided on the road. As a result, a woman was injured with a minor neck injury.

The accident occurred at the intersection of Volcán de las Arenas and La Brega streets. It is said that one of the drivers simply did not give way to the other.

Two garbage containers were also damaged by the impact – one for regular waste and the other for glass. They were moved from their places, so utility workers had to work to clean everything up.

Local police and an ambulance arrived at the scene of the accident. The woman received first aid and was then taken to a hospital in the capital of Tenerife. Fortunately, she has no serious injuries, only unpleasant sensations due to the impact. Doctors diagnosed her with whiplash.
